Don't think there is that much money in the Europa, Villa were estimated to have £45m but £10m of that was the prize money for winning it and £20m the future Champions League money which they would have received anyway for finishing 4th, plus prize and TV money for finishing 2nd in the group and winning the knockouts. As it stands we're only guaranteed £3.7m, a couple of hundred grand in TV money and anything we make in ticket sales.
